EDITORS COMMENTS
This stunning 19th-century watercolor painting, titled "View of the Aalmarkt in Leiden" by Gerardus Johannes Bos, captures the picturesque charm of Leiden, South Holland, Netherlands. Bos masterfully depicts the historic cityscape with its intricately designed buildings and vibrant colors. The Aalmarkt, a bustling commercial area during the Dutch Golden Age, is shown with its beautiful facades lining the canal. Boats and barges are docked along the water's edge, adding to the lively scene. In the foreground, a man in traditional Dutch attire can be seen standing on the dock, possibly overseeing the loading and unloading of goods. The buildings, with their ornate details and intricate brickwork, exude a sense of history and heritage. The artist, Gerardus Johannes Bos, expertly uses watercolor paint to bring the scene to life, capturing the reflections of the buildings on the calm water. The painting is reminiscent of the work of other Dutch masters such as Pieter Willem Marinus Trap and Tieleman Cato Bruining. The use of color and the attention to detail in the architectural features of the buildings are particularly noteworthy. This painting is a testament to the rich artistic heritage of the Netherlands and provides a glimpse into the past, offering a glimpse into the daily life and culture of Leiden during the 19th century.
